WebAug 31, 2024 · You can use set mprint on. before the begin program statement to have the syntax that is run via spss.Submit () show up in the output window. WebFeb 20, 2024 · Once you have created the syntax file, which can havce any extension, you execute it by executing an INSERT command pointing to the file. You can also execute it directly from a Python script without creating a file by using the spss.Submit api. WebOpen a command line instance and go to the SPSS Statistics installation path ( bin folder on UNIX). Run the statisticspython3 script with -m pip install to install packages. For example, enter the following command to install the numpy and scipy packages. Python scripts can be run as autoscripts. Python scripts run on the machine where the IBM SPSS Statistics client is running. col thomas dubboWebSome larger or more complex SPSS tasks may seem daunting at first.
